Calligraphic Kewe 6 is a bold, narrow, low cont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A compact, rounded letterform with thick, even strokes and soft, bulb-like terminals. Many glyphs incorporate small curls and teardrop counters, giving a gently swashed, hand-drawn rhythm while remaining unconnected and fairly consistent in weight. Curves dominate over straight segments, and the overall texture is dense and dark, with simplified interior spaces and a slightly bouncy baseline feel in mixed text.
Best suited to display settings such as headlines, posters, product packaging, and brand marks where a bold, characterful texture is desired. It also works well for children’s materials and playful editorial callouts, especially at medium-to-large sizes where the curled details stay clear.
The font conveys a cheerful, slightly old-timey charm—part carnival poster, part storybook heading. Its curled terminals and plump shapes feel friendly and expressive, adding personality without becoming fully decorative script.
The design appears intended to deliver a decorative, hand-crafted calligraphic flavor with strong silhouette and high personality, prioritizing warmth and visibility over neutral text readability.
Uppercase forms lean toward monoline display shapes with pronounced hooks and rounded joins, while lowercase remains compact and sturdy for short phrases. Numerals follow the same chunky, curled construction, making them visually cohesive in titles and labeling.
